Re: Beaming
As I understand it, you cannot alter the beaming of music in the iPad app. If you open the file in the desktop version of Notion, you can fix the beams there. Then, when you transfer the file back onto the iPad, the beam breaks will be shown the way you them. There is a number of things you can't do on the iPad although they can be done in the full version of Notion. I guess that explains the price difference...

Re: Beaming
A somewhat kooky workaround could be to use the 'second voice' for some of the notes, though of course the note stems would then face in the opposite orientation.
Custom beaming is a feature of the iOS app 'Symphony Pro' so there is certainly a cheaper alternative than the 'parent' non-iOS version of Notion!
